If you take one don't forget your indoor aerials. I don't think any of the halls have a proper TV aerial even though my room had an aerial point.
TV reception is not fantastic but it is watchable.
You should get on analouge: BBC 1 Wales BBC 2 Wales ITV1 Wales S4C
If you want Channel 4 or five then you need a Freeview box I had one and got most of the channels (but not all of them). I guess it depends where you are on the campus and what floor you are on.
